Abstract
An improved snap action switch wherein a snap action blade (30), that moves a contact carrying leaf spring (40), includes a latch (31) that mates with a notch (41) in the leaf spring member to eliminate the "teasing" effect normally associated with opening and closing a snap action switch.
Claims
exact text as granted — not AI-modifiedHaving described the invention, what is claimed is:
1. A snap action switch comprising: a housing having an upper end; a shaft movably mounted within the housing; a first contact mounted on said shaft; a snap action blade mounted within said housing generally parallel to said shaft, said blade having an upper end that terminates in a latch that extends in the direction toward said shaft; a leaf spring member mounted between said shaft and said snap action blade and generally parallel to said shaft and said blade, said leaf spring member having an upper end that includes a notch that mates with the latch on said blade; a second contact mounted on said leaf spring member; a button mounted at one end of said shaft, said button adapted to move said shaft in the direction of said leaf spring member and cause engagement of said first and second contacts.
2. A snap acton switch as described in claim 1 wherein said latch includes a first leg extending in the direction toward said shaft and at least one other leg extending transverse to said first leg, said first leg extending through the notch in the leaf spring member with said other leg engageable with the side of said leaf spring member facing toward said shaft.
3. A snap action switch as described in claim 1 including: means for biasing said leaf spring member in a direction toward said shaft; and means for biasing said snap action blade in a direction away from said shaft, said means biasing said blade providing a greater biasing force than the biasing force on said leaf spring member.
4. A snap action switch as described in claim 2 including: means for biasing said leaf spring member in a direction toward said shaft; and means for biasing said snap action blade in a direction away from said shaft, said means biasing said blade providing a greater biasing force on said leaf spring member.
5. A snap action switch comprising: a housing having an upper end; a shaft movably mounted within the housing; a first contact mounted on said shaft; a snap action blade mounted within said housing generally parallel to said shaft, said blade having an upper end that includes a notch; a leaf spring member mounted between said shaft and said snap action blade and generally parallel to said shaft and said blade, said leaf spring member having an upper end that terminates in a latch that extends in the direction away from said shaft and mates with the notch in said blade; a second contact mounted on said leaf spring member; and a button mounted at one end of said shaft, said button adapted to move said shaft in the direction of said leaf spring member and cause engagement of said first and second contacts.
6. A snap action switch as described in claim 5 wherein said latch includes a first leg extending in the direction away from said shaft and at least one other leg extending transverse to said first leg, said first leg extending through the notch in the blade with said other leg engageable with the side of said blade facing away from said shaft.
7. A snap action switch as described in claim 5 including: means for biasing said leaf spring member in a direction toward said shaft; and means for biasing said snap action blade in a direction away from said shaft, said means biasing said blade providing a greater biasing force than the biasing force on said leaf spring member.
8. A snap action switch as described in claim 6 including: means for biasing said leaf spring member in a direction toward said shaft; means for biasing said snap action blade in a direction away from said shaft, and said means biasing said blade providing a greater biasing force than the biasing force on said leaf spring member.
9. A snap action switch comprising: a housing having an upper end; a shaft movably mounted within the housing; a first contact mounted on said shaft; a snap action member mounted within said housing generally parallel to said shaft, said member having an upper end; a leaf spring member mounted between said shaft and said snap action member and generally parallel to said shaft and said blades, said leaf spring member having an upper end; a second contact mounted on said leaf spring member; and a button mounted at one end of said shaft, said button adapted to move said shaft in the direction of said leaf spring member and cause engagement of said first and second contacts; and means for nonfixedly attaching said snap action member to said leaf spring member, said means comprising: a latch on the upper end of one of said members; and a notch in the upper end of said other member that mates with said latch.
